Identify recruitment needs within your club, Build your workflow and make best use of video, Effectively utilise Key Performance Indicator Metrics (KPI's), Create video archives on targeted players, Effectively report, select and monitor key players. Once you have passed the automated Multiple-Choice Questionnaire assessment and your Assignment Portfolio meets the required standard you will receive your Level 2 Talent ID Licence.
Time spent on preparation and pre-course reading materials that are provided on SFA Live, will also be required, to help you familiarise yourself with each module and support your learning experience, prior to attending each module. The course is aimed at supporting scouts that work within the professional game. The online PFSA Level 2 Talent Identification In Football course, will be delivered over 3 sessions within 7 days. There will be 3 core sessions which will delve into all 4 modules with homework and assessments to complete in your own time during the sessions. The delegates Assignment Portfolio will be assessed by SFA tutors, if there are areas within the Assignment Portfolio that require additional information and/or improvements, then feedback will be provide by the SFA tutor.
